    MEDIA ADVISORY

    National Urban League Policy Institute Executive Director to Moderate Panel on U.S. Congress


    WHO:
  • Thomas Mann, senior fellow in governance studies at the Brookings Institution and co-author of "The Broken Branch: How Congress Is Failing America and How to Get It Back on Track."
  • Scott Lilly, senior fellow for the Center for American Progress, and former clerk and staff director of the House Appropriations Committee
  • Edward Gillespie, co-chairman of Quinn Gillespie & Associates, LLC and former chairman of the Republican National Committee
  • Stephanie Jones, executive director of the National Urban League's Policy Institute and former Chief Counsel to Senator John Edwards.

  • WHAT: The American Constitution Society for Law and Policy's Washington, D.C. Lawyer Chapter is holding a panel discussion entitled, "What's the Matter with Congress?"

    WHERE: American Constitution Society
    1333 H St. NW, 10th floor
    Washington DC
    WHEN: Tuesday, September 19, 2006 from 12 noon to 1:30 p.m.


    National Urban League (www.nul.org) Established in 1910, The Urban League is the nation's oldest and largest community-based movement devoted to empowering African Americans to enter the economic and social mainstream. Today, the National Urban League, headquartered in New York City, spearheads the non-partisan efforts of its local affiliates. There are over 100 local affiliates of the National Urban League located in 35 states and the District of Columbia providing direct services to more than 2 million people nationwide through programs, advocacy and research.
